Как загрузить Excel в электронный журнал: полное руководство

Работа педагога и администратора образовательного учреждения неразрывно связана с огромным массивом данных, который необходимо регулярно переносить в цифровые системы. Часто возникает ситуация, когда электронный журнал требует ручного ввода оценок, что отнимает часы драгоценного времени. К счастью, большинство современных платформ, таких как МЭШ, Дневник.ру, Сетевой город или 1С:Холдинг, позволяют значительно упростить этот процесс через функцию импорта из табличных редакторов.

Однако простая попытка скопировать и вставить данные часто заканчивается ошибкой или хаосом в ячейках. Microsoft Excel и веб-интерфейсы журналов говорят на разных языках, и для успешной коммуникации им нужен переводчик в виде правильно подготовленного файла. В этой статье мы разберем все нюансы подготовки ведомости, чтобы загрузка прошла с первого раза.

Вы узнаете, как избежать распространенных ошибок кодировки, почему даты превращаются в числа и как использовать специальные форматы для массового заполнения. Ключевым моментом является точное соответствие структуры файла требованиям конкретной платформы, так как универсального решения не существует, но есть общие принципы работы с данными.

Подготовка исходного файла и очистка данных

Прежде чем пытаться загрузить данные, необходимо убедиться, что исходный файл Excel соответствует техническим требованиям системы. Часто учителя скачивают шаблон из журнала, заполняют его, но забывают, что система ожидает данные в строго определенном формате. Лишние пробелы, скрытые символы или объединенные ячейки могут стать причиной полного отказа системы принять файл.

В первую очередь удалите все визуальные украшения. Электронные журналы — это сухие базы данных, им не нужны цвета шрифта, жирное выделение или границы ячеек. Оставьте только текстовые и числовые значения. Если в шаблоне присутствовали формулы, обязательно замените их на статические значения, скопировав диапазон и использовав функцию «Вставить значения».

⚠️ Внимание: Никогда не оставляйте в файле для импорта объединенные ячейки. Система может прочитать только верхнюю левую ячейку такого блока, игнорируя остальное содержимое, что приведет к смещению всех оценок.

Особое внимание уделите столбцам с личными данными учеников. Фамилия, Имя, Отчество должны быть разделены по разным колонкам, если того требует шаблон загрузки. Часто в исходных списках ФИО записано в одну ячейку, что делает невозможным автоматическое распределение по личным карточкам учащихся.

📊 Как часто вы используете импорт из Excel?
Ежедневно
Раз в четверть
Только в конце года
Никогда, ввожу вручную

Форматирование дат и числовых значений

Одной из самых коварных проблем при импорте является некорректное распознавание дат. Excel хранит даты как последовательные номера, начиная с 1900 года, тогда как веб-системы ожидают текстовый формат ДД.ММ.ГГГГ или YYYY-MM-DD. Если вы просто скопируете столбец с датами контрольных работ, в журнале могут появиться числа вроде 44562.

Для исправления ситуации необходимо принудительно изменить формат ячеек. Выделите столбец с датами, нажмите правой кнопкой мыши и выберите «Формат ячеек». В списке категорий выберите «Дата» и укажите нужный тип отображения. Для надежности можно использовать формулу текста, чтобы гарантировать, что данные будут восприняты именно как текст, а не как вычисляемое значение.

Аналогичная ситуация обстоит с оценками. В некоторых системах «5» и «5,0» — это разные сущности, а в других «н» (не был) и «нб» (не был по болезни) требуют точного совпадения с справочником. Убедитесь, что в ячейках стоят именно те коды, которые прописаны в нормативных документах вашей образовательной платформы.

Проверьте разделители дробной части. В русскоязычной версии Excel разделителем является запятая, а в некоторых веб-системах, особенно с серверами в США, требуется точка. Несоответствие этого параметра приведет к тому, что оценка 4,5 будет обрезана до 4 или вызовет ошибку базы данных.

Создание CSV-файла для максимальной совместимости

Наиболее универсальным форматом для передачи данных между разными программами является CSV (Comma Separated Values). Это простой текстовый файл, где данные разделены запятыми или точками с запятой. Большинство электронных журналов имеют кнопку «Загрузить из CSV», которая работает стабильнее, чем прямой импорт из формата .xlsx.

Чтобы создать такой файл, не нужно писать код. Достаточно в Excel выбрать «Файл» → «Сохранить как» и в типе файла указать «CSV (разделитель запятые)» или «CSV (разделитель точка с запятой)». Выбор разделителя зависит от региональных настроек вашей системы: в России чаще используется точка с запятой ;, так как запятая зарезервирована под дробные числа.

⚠️ Внимание: При сохранении в CSV все formatting, второй лист и формулы будут безвозвратно удалены. Всегда сохраняйте исходную рабочую копию в формате .xlsx перед конвертацией.

Если при открытии сохраненного CSV файла вы видите «кашу» из символов, не паникуйте. Это проблема кодировки. Современные системы требуют кодировку UTF-8, а Excel по умолчанию может сохранять в Windows-1251. Для исправления откройте файл через «Блокнот», выберите «Файл» → «Сохранить как» и в поле «Кодировка» выберите UTF-8.

Почему русский текст превращается в кракозябры?

Это происходит из-за несовпадения кодировок. Компьютер пытается прочитать русские буквы (которые занимают 2 байта) как набор английских символов (1 байт). Решение — принудительное сохранение в UTF-8 с BOM (маркером последовательности байтов), который подсказывает программе, как именно декодировать текст.

Пошаговая инструкция по загрузке в журнал

Процесс загрузки может отличаться в зависимости от платформы, но логика действий остается единой. Сначала необходимо найти соответствующий раздел в меню. Обычно он находится в профиле учителя, в разделе «Журналы», «Отчеты» или «Импорт/Экспорт». Ищите кнопку с названием «Загрузить оценки» или «Импорт из файла».

Далее система предложит выбрать класс, предмет и период, за который вы хотите выставить оценки. Это критически важный этап: если вы загрузите файл с оценками за октябрь в период сентября, данные либо потеряются, либо «уедут» не в ту колонку. Внимательно сверяйте даты начала и конца четверти или триместра.

☑️ Чек-лист перед загрузкой

Выполнено: 0 / 5

После выбора файла система часто показывает превью — таблицу, в которой данные будут распределены по полям. На этом этапе нужно проверить соответствие столбцов. Если в файле первый столбец — это Фамилия, а система подставила туда Дату, используйте функцию «Маппинг полей» (сопоставление), чтобы вручную указать, где что находится.

Завершающим шагом является подтверждение операции. Система может попросить выбрать стратегию обработки дубликатов: заменить существующие оценки или пропустить их. Для текущей работы обычно выбирают вариант «Заменить», чтобы обновить данные, но будьте осторожны, чтобы не перезаписать оценки, выставленные другими учителями (например, по проектам).

Типичные ошибки и способы их решения

Даже при тщательной подготовке могут возникнуть ошибки. Самая распространенная из них — «Ученик не найден». Это означает, что в файле фамилия записана с опечаткой, лишним пробелом или в другом падеже, и система не может сопоставить строку с карточкой ученика в базе. Решение одно: выгрузить актуальный список класса из журнала и использовать его как основу для заполнения.

Вторая частая проблема — «Неверный формат даты». Если система пишет эту ошибку, проверьте, не скрыты ли в ячейках пробелы перед датой. Часто при копировании из PDF или веб-страниц вместе с датой копируется невидимый символ, который ломает парсер. Используйте функцию =ПЕЧСИМВ() (TRIM) для очистки текста.

Тип ошибки Вероятная причина Метод решения
Смещение оценок Лишняя пустая колонка в начале файла Удалить первый столбец в Excel перед сохранением
Оценка «0» вместо «Н Текстовый формат ячейки вместо общего Заменить формат ячейки на «Общий» и перепечатать значение
Ошибка кодировки Файл сохранен в ANSI вместо UTF-8 Пересохранить через Блокнот с кодировкой UTF-8
Неверная дата Разные региональные настройки (США/Россия) Использовать текстовый формат ДД.ММ.ГГГГ

Если система выдает ошибку «Превышен лимит размера файла», попробуйте разбить журнал на части. Загружайте оценки по отдельным темам или уменьшите количество столбцов в одном файле. Также убедитесь, что в файле нет «мусорных» строк далеко за пределами вашей таблицы, которые Excel считает частью используемого диапазона.

Автоматизация процесса через макросы

Для тех, кому приходится загружать данные регулярно и в больших объемах, имеет смысл задуматься об автоматизации. VBA макросы в Excel позволяют создать кнопку, которая сама подготовит файл к загрузке: удалит лишнее, проверит форматы, конвертирует даты и сохранит результат в нужной папке. Это требует начальных знаний программирования, но экономит часы работы в долгосрочной перспективе.

Существуют также специализированные надстройки и плагины для браузеров, которые умеют «на лету» заполнять поля электронного журнала, считывая данные из открытой таблицы Excel. Такие инструменты работают по принципу RPA (роботизация процессов) и имитируют действия человека, вбивая оценки по одной, но с высокой скоростью.

Однако использование сторонних скриптов и плагинов может быть запрещено правилами информационной безопасности образовательного учреждения. Прежде чем внедрять такие инструменты, обязательно согласуйте их использование с ИТ-отделом, чтобы не нарушить протоколы защиты персональных данных учащихся.

Можно ли использовать Google Таблицы вместо Excel?

Да, можно. Принцип тот же: Файл -> Скачать -> CSV. Однако Google Таблицы иногда меняют кодировку или разделители при экспорте, поэтому проверка полученного файла в Блокноте обязательна.

Вопросы и ответы (FAQ)

Можно ли загрузить фото из Excel в электронный журнал?

Нет, стандартные функции импорта предназначены только для текстовых и числовых данных (оценки, посещаемость, темы уроков). Фотографии загружаются отдельно через карточку ученика или профиль учителя, обычно через интерфейс веб-браузера.

Что делать, если после загрузки пропали некоторые оценки?

Скорее всего, в файле были пустые ячейки там, где система ожидала данные, либо сработала стратегия «очистить при импорте». Проверьте журнал изменений (историю оценок), там часто сохраняется информация о том, кто и когда удалил или изменил запись. Восстановите данные из резервной копии файла.

Как загрузить оценки сразу за весь класс, а не по одному ученику?

Для этого предназначен именно описанный выше метод импорта через файл (CSV/XLSX). Ручной ввод предполагает работу с одним учеником, а файловый импорт позволяет передать матрицу оценок «строки — ученики, столбцы — даты/виды работ» за один раз.

Почему система пишет «Формат файла не поддерживается»?

Возможно, вы пытаетесь загрузить файл нового формата .xlsx в старую версию системы, которая понимает только .xls или .csv. Попробуйте сохранить файл в режиме совместимости или используйте формат CSV, который является универсальным стандартом.